Making Waves by Lorna Seilstad

Lake Manawa Summers Series
Set just before the turn of the 20th century, Making Waves was a great summer read. Marguerite Westing and her family spends the summer at Lake Manawa, and Marguerite isn't just happy, she is thrilled! It is a chance for her to escape her stodgy suitor, Roger Gordon. Marguerite believes that being at the lake will provide an escape while her suitor has to work in town. But while Roger keeps finding ways to interrupt Marguerite’s fun at the lake. At the lake, Marguerite has discovered her new loves, sailing, and her sailing instructor, Trip Andrews. However, life isn’t all fun when her father’s own problems threaten to ruin the family. Will Marguerite be able to save her family and follow her true love?
